| To Use CheckMate with Windows XP or Vista |
Windows XP & Vista do not use the the CMQ Driver |
1) Install the Special Driver Click Here to Download Driver. Save the file to you desktop. Then double click on the file Port.reg to add the information to your registry. Then click ok.
2) After installing CheckMate and the Driver listed in step 1. Please use Add Printer to install a Generic/Text Only printer on to the port \Data\$CM4Q$.$$$. Use this printer from Quicken instead of the CheckMate 4 Quicken printer. |
| To Use CheckMate with NT 4.0 or Windows 2000 |
NT/2000 does not use the the CMQ Driver. |
After installing CheckMate. Please use Add Printer to install a Generic/Text Only printer
on to the port <folder CheckMate is
in>\Data\$CM4Q$.$$$.
Use this printer from quicken instead of the CheckMate 4 Quicken
printer. |
| When using the Check Layout Wizard the boxes for entering the
location information appear to the left of the check image. |
The display font size of the desktop is set to
Large fonts. |
Right click on the desktop. Select
Properties. Under the
Settings tab, ensure that the display fonts are
set to small fonts. (Depending on your display. This option may be
under the advanced button.) |

Nothing happens when I selectSetup->Configure
Printer From the Check Printer main menu.
|
The Default.cfg file has become corrupted or your printer was deleted .
|
|
Delete the default .cfg file.
|
|
Be careful not to delete default.ckt.
|
From the windows start menu select:
Start->Programs->StartUp, Right Click on ckprt
and select
Properties. Click on Find
Target select the file default.cfg
and Right Click on it and select Delete.
